The City of Powell Police Department issued the following statement on Wednesday afternoon:

“On Mon., Nov. 13, the Delaware County 911 Center received an out-of-state call from the Sheriff’s Office of Marshall County, Ind. regarding an emergency situation at a residence in The Chase subdivision. Powell Police officers were dispatched to the scene.

After conducting an enhanced property search and protective sweep, officers located a deceased male beyond lifesaving measures and secured the scene.

On Tues., Nov. 14, an arrest warrant was issued and on Wed., Nov. 15 murder charges filed with the Delaware County Courts.

The Powell Police Department responded swiftly. We appreciate the support of our partners at the Ohio Bureau of Criminal Investigation, the Delaware County Coroner’s Office, and the Delaware County Sheriff’s Office.

Thank you to the community for your cooperation and understanding throughout the initial investigation. The investigation with local law support enforcement agencies remains ongoing, however this was an isolated incident with no further safety concern to the community.”
